The ΛK system production in the hadron interactions
O. V. Bulekov, N. D. Galanina, V. S. Demidov, A. L. Endalov, I. E. Kiselevich, M. A. Martemianov, V. I. Mikhailichenko, V. A. Okorokov, A. K. Ponosov, F. M. Sergeev, N. A. Khaldeeva
Abstract
The A-dependence is observed in xF-distributions for the ΛK0 system produced with the small transverse momentum in the neutron-nucleus interactions. For the Λ hyperons similar dependence isn't seen. The result is interpreted as an effect from intermediate excitative nucleon state, which decays into strange particles. Such interpretation is confirmed experimental data on ΛK pair production in the pion-nucleon interactions.
